We are new to this product, and wish to install it in our 25 employee
organization. We have sales executives that need to access a shared database
of contacts, but we wish to restrict views of sales leads, so that a given
sales executive can only view the records, or opportunities assigned to them,
and not view everyone else's sales assignments.

Is this level of security available?

You need a more powerful program like Microsoft CRM. BCM doesn't do
roles and permissions. With 25 employees connecting to the same
database, you probably need something more powerful anyway. BCM's
design is optimized for 1 to 5 users.
